Common Challenges Pool Owners Face With Maintenance

Pool maintenance problems tend to surface gradually, then escalate quickly. What begins as a minor oversight often leads to water quality issues, equipment strain, or avoidable repair costs. Many homeowners experience similar frustrations when service lacks structure and accountability.

Missed service visits or poor follow-up

Inconsistent scheduling creates uncertainty. When a technician does not arrive as expected or communication stops after a visit, you are left wondering whether your pool was serviced at all. This uncertainty often leads to rushed fixes later or problems that go unnoticed until water quality declines.

Incomplete cleaning that leaves debris, buildup, or surface grime behind

Surface-level service focuses only on what is easy to see. Without proper brushing, vacuuming, and waterline attention, debris settles, algae begins to form, and staining develops. Over time, this buildup affects both appearance and circulation.

Chemicals added without proper testing or records

Adding chemicals without accurate testing creates imbalance. Incorrect pH levels or inconsistent chlorine application can damage plaster, strain equipment, and make water uncomfortable to swim in. Without documentation, recurring issues are difficult to diagnose or correct.

Inconsistent workmanship during routine visits

When service quality changes from visit to visit, small issues are missed. Equipment inspections may be skipped, filters overlooked, or early warning signs ignored. This inconsistency often results in preventable repairs and reduced equipment lifespan.

Pool decks and surrounding areas left untouched

A clean pool still feels unfinished when debris surrounds it. Leaves on the deck, buildup on coping, or dirty railings detract from the overall experience and can introduce debris back into the water between visits.

Why Routine Pool Maintenance Is Important

Routine pool maintenance affects far more than how your pool looks on the surface. It plays a direct role in safety, system performance, and long-term cost control. When maintenance is handled consistently and correctly, small issues are addressed early and larger problems are far less likely to develop.

  1. Healthier, safer water conditions
    Regular cleaning, filtration, and chemical balancing help limit algae growth, bacteria buildup, and water quality fluctuations. This keeps the water comfortable to swim in and reduces the risk of irritation or unsafe conditions for family and guests.

  2. Reduced strain on pool equipment
    Pumps, filters, and heaters operate more efficiently when debris is removed, filters are monitored, and water chemistry remains stable. Consistent care helps prevent unnecessary wear that can shorten equipment life and lead to unexpected repairs.

  3. Protection for pool surfaces and finishes
    Proper chemical balance helps protect plaster, tile, and coping surfaces. When water chemistry drifts out of range, surfaces can stain, etch, or degrade over time. Routine maintenance helps preserve these finishes and avoid premature resurfacing.

  4. Smoother seasonal transitions
    Pools that receive ongoing care are easier to open in the spring and close in the fall. Systems require fewer corrections, water clears more quickly, and equipment is better prepared for temperature changes and usage demands.

  5. Lower long-term ownership costs
    Preventive maintenance reduces the likelihood of major repairs and premature equipment replacement. Addressing issues early often costs far less than reacting after damage has already occurred.

  6. Time savings and fewer interruptions
    Managing chemicals, cleaning surfaces, and troubleshooting equipment takes time and attention. Professional maintenance removes that burden, allowing you to enjoy your pool without constantly monitoring its condition.

Routine maintenance creates consistency. Instead of reacting to problems as they appear, your pool is cared for in a way that supports reliable performance, cleaner water, and long-term value throughout the season.
